Upload Button Icon Add office photos
filter salaries All Filters

171 Nvidia Jobs

Senior Compiler Verification Software Developer

7-12 years

Pune, Bangalore / Bengaluru

1 vacancy

Senior Compiler Verification Software Developer

Nvidia

posted 10hr ago

Job Role Insights

Flexible timing

Job Description

NVIDIA's invention of the GPU in 1999 fueled the growth of the PC gaming market, redefined modern computer graphics, and revolutionized parallel computing. More recently, GPU deep learning ignited modern AI the next era of computing with the GPU acting as the brain of computers, robots, and self-driving cars that can perceive and understand the world. Today, we are increasingly known as the AI computing company. Are you excited to learn how compilers make a difference to GPU-powered technology such as mobile gaming, deep learning, and self-driving cars? Are you passionate about breaking the code implemented by the best in the industry?

As a Senior Compiler Verification Software Developer, you will play a pivotal role in ensuring the exceptional quality and performance of our compiler technology. Your responsibilities will include:

What you will be doing:

  • Design and implement programs for functional specifications to verify Nvidia DPU/embedded compiler.

  • Build and deploy tools, libraries, and automation to aid in the development and verification processes of NVIDIA's embedded/DPU compilers.

  • Participate in technical discussions and code reviews, fostering inputs on processes improvement.

  • Collaborate with geographically distributed compiler and associated teams to consolidate compiler verification requirements.

  • Demonstrate innovative methods to implement software solutions that would automate the compiler verification process and improve compiler quality using innovative technologies.

What we need to see:

  • 5+ years of experience and a bachelor's/master's degree in computer science or relevant field.

  • Skilled in C and Python programming languages.

  • Exceptional problem-solving and analytical abilities.

  • Proficient in product verification and qualification, ensuring compliance with standards through rigorous testing.

  • Demonstrates the ability to lead, develop, and apply advanced technologies to resolve complex issues.

  • Proficient in Jira, Jenkins, CICD concepts, and automation tools.

  • Strong teamwork and interpersonal skills, with experience in remote collaboration.

Ways to stand out from the crowd:

  • Experience in compiler development or verification, with prior expertise in at least one of the following areas: compiler front-end, compiler optimizations, or the LLVM framework. Additionally, possess knowledge of compiler optimizations.

  • Familiarity with DPU applications is highly desirable.

  • Application of machine learning to address software engineering problems.

Our engineering teams are rapidly growing in brand-new areas such as Deep Learning, Artificial Intelligence, and Autonomous Vehicles, thanks to the dedication of our dedicated individuals. If you are a creative and autonomous computer scientist with a real passion for crafting high quality products, we want to hear from you.


Employment Type: Full Time, Permanent

Read full job description

Nvidia Interview Questions & Tips

Prepare for Nvidia Software Developer roles with real interview advice

Top Nvidia Software Developer Interview Questions

Q1. Order of People Heights There are ‘N’ people numbered from 0 to N - 1, standing in a queue. You are given two arrays ‘Height’ and ‘Infront‘ ... read more
View answers (4)
Q2. Find a value in BST You have been given a Binary Search Tree and a key value ‘X’, find if a node with value ‘X’ is present in the BST or not ... read more
View answers (3)
Q3. C Question What is the use of a function pointer in C?
View answers (2)
View all 9 questions

What people at Nvidia are saying

3.9
 Rating based on 6 Software Developer reviews

Likes

Good set of engineers and positive work env

Dislikes

Nothing much expected as I was an intern

Read 6 reviews

Software Developer salary at Nvidia

reported by 48 employees
₹24.7 L/yr - ₹46.3 L/yr
235% more than the average Software Developer Salary in India
View more details

What Nvidia employees are saying about work life

based on 512 employees
66%
96%
85%
79%
Flexible timing
Monday to Friday
No travel
Day Shift
View more insights

Nvidia Benefits

Free Transport
Free Food
Cafeteria
Health Insurance
Work From Home
Job Training +6 more
View more benefits

Compare Nvidia with

Qualcomm

3.8
Compare

Intel

4.2
Compare

Advanced Micro Devices

3.8
Compare

Micron Technology

3.7
Compare

Texas Instruments

4.1
Compare

Broadcom

3.3
Compare

Applied Materials

3.9
Compare

Analog Devices

4.1
Compare

NXP Semiconductors

3.8
Compare

Sterlite Technologies

3.8
Compare

Indus Towers

3.8
Compare

Nokia Networks

4.3
Compare

Cisco

4.2
Compare

Lumen Technologies

4.0
Compare

Redington

4.0
Compare

Colt Technology Services

4.4
Compare

RadiSys

4.1
Compare

Vindhya Telelinks

4.1
Compare

Juniper Networks

4.2
Compare

ITI

3.7
Compare

Similar Jobs for you

Senior Software Engineer at NVIDIA

Pune

4-8 Yrs

₹ 18-23 LPA

Performance Architect at NVIDIA

Hyderabad / Secunderabad, Pune + 1

5-9 Yrs

₹ 20-25 LPA

Software Development Engineer at Advanced Micro Devices, Inc

Bangalore / Bengaluru

3-8 Yrs

₹ 25-30 LPA

Senior Verification Engineer at NVIDIA

Bangalore / Bengaluru

4-10 Yrs

₹ 35-40 LPA

Data Science Lead at National Payments Corporation of India (NPCI)

Hyderabad / Secunderabad, Chennai + 1

7-12 Yrs

₹ 18-25 LPA

AI Engineer at NVIDIA

Pune

5-7 Yrs

₹ 25-30 LPA

Architect at NVIDIA

Bangalore / Bengaluru

7-10 Yrs

₹ 19-24 LPA

AI Engineer at Mindstech Recruitment

Delhi/Ncr

2-6 Yrs

₹ 20-30 LPA

Senior Architect at NVIDIA

Hyderabad / Secunderabad, Pune + 2

9-13 Yrs

₹ 20-27.5 LPA

Machine Learning Engineer at Nilasu consulting

Bangalore / Bengaluru

4-8 Yrs

₹ 12-25 LPA

Nvidia Bangalore / Bengaluru Office Locations

View all
Bengaluru Office
NVIDIA Graphics PVT LTD, C-1 "Jacaranda", Wing-A Manyata Embassy Business Park, Outer Ring Road Bengaluru
Karnataka 560045
Bengaluru Office
Nvidia Graphics Pvt Ltd, C1, Nagavara Bengaluru
Karnataka 560045

Senior Compiler Verification Software Developer

7-12 Yrs

Pune, Bangalore / Bengaluru

2d ago·via naukri.com

Senior System Software Engineer

4-12 Yrs

Bangalore / Bengaluru

2d ago·via naukri.com

Senior Python Software Engineer, Security

4-8 Yrs

Bangalore / Bengaluru

2d ago·via naukri.com

Senior Site Reliability Engineer

7-9 Yrs

Hyderabad / Secunderabad, Pune, Gurgaon / Gurugram +1 more

2d ago·via naukri.com

System Software Engineer, Conversational AI

1-5 Yrs

Pune, Bangalore / Bengaluru

2d ago·via naukri.com

Verification Engineer, CPU Performance Analysis

4-8 Yrs

Bangalore / Bengaluru

2d ago·via naukri.com

Senior Responsible AI Engineer

5-7 Yrs

Pune

2d ago·via naukri.com

Senior Software QA Automation Engineer

5-7 Yrs

Bangalore / Bengaluru

2d ago·via naukri.com

Senior Software Engineer

4-7 Yrs

Bangalore / Bengaluru

2d ago·via naukri.com

Linux Kernel System Software Engineer

1-5 Yrs

Hyderabad / Secunderabad

2d ago·via naukri.com
write
Share an Interview